​Former Japanese Prime Minister Shinzo Abe has been allegedly shot dead in Nara.

"Former Japanese Prime Minister Shinzo Abe has been pronounced dead at the age of 67 after he was shot during a public address, NHK reported citing the ruling Japanese Liberal Democratic Party. The death was also confirmed by a party source, who spoke to the Kyodo news agency. Abe was taken to hospital in grave condition after a gunman injured him during a public appearance in the city of Nara in western Japan. He was campaigning as a candidate in an upcoming parliamentary election. Chief cabinet secretary Hirokazu Matsuno was among the first to corroborate details of the attack on Friday, calling it 'unforgivable' while noting that a suspect had been arrested. NHK news identified the man as Yamagami Tetsuya, who is said to be in his forties. He was arrested for attempted murder, and a weapon was reportedly retrieved from the scene". -RT
